We have an issue with our network. It has been experiencing intermittent issue/ping drop. The setup are as below:
 
ISP router > Meraki MX > Meraki MS
 
Whenever the Meraki is connected to the router as an uplink, the intermittent issue occur. If the Meraki is disconnected from the router, there are no intermittent network connectivity. 
 
We have checked the event log, but there are nothing suspicious with it.
 
The setup was done last year, but the issue only occur recently. Could it be the Meraki issue or the router issue?

Those events are normal anytime switch ports go up and down for client reboots, sleep mode, etc. That alone would not be evidence of a problem.

 

If no loss is seen when directly connected to the router (I assume that's what you mean?) then I would focus on the health of the MX and not the switch log.

What do your PINGS look like from each network hop:

 

switch to MX

 

switch to ISP router

 

switch to Internet

 

MX to ISP router

 

MX to internet

 

ISP router to internet
